6th Grade Math Teacher Invent Learning Hub - Indianapolis, IN

Position Overview

Invent Learning Hub ILH is seeking a dynamic student-centered and growth-minded 6th Grade Math Teacher to join our innovative charter school community. The ideal candidate believes that all students can achieve at high levels in mathematics and is committed to building strong problem-solving skills, mathematical reasoning, and confidence in every learner.

This teacher will deliver engaging standards-aligned instruction grounded in the Indiana Academic Standards while supporting ILHs mission of innovation, high expectations, and whole-child development.

About Invent Learning Hub

Invent Learning Hub is an independent public charter school located on the southeast side of Indianapolis. Now in our 7th year, ILH is built on innovation, growth, and strong relationships. We believe every student can learn, grow, and excel when provided rigorous instruction, meaningful support, and a positive school culture.

Essential Responsibilities

• Instruction & Curriculum • Plan and deliver engaging standards-aligned 6th grade math instruction. • Teach key content areas including ratios and proportional reasoning, expressions, and equations, geometry, statistics, and number systems. • Design lessons that promote conceptual understanding, procedural fluency, and real-world application. • Differentiate instruction to meet the needs of all learners, including students with IEPs and English Learners. • Use formative and summative assessment data to drive instructional decisions. • Incorporporate problem-based learning and hands-on activities to deepen student engagement.

• Classroom Culture • Establish and maintain a structured, positive, and academically focused classroom environment. • Build strong relationships with students and families. • Promote perseverance, productive struggle, and a growth mindset in mathematics. • Maintain high expectations for academic achievement and character.

• Collaboration & Professional Growth • Collaborate with grade-level and vertical math teams to ensure alignment and rigor. • Participate actively in professional development and instructional coaching cycles. • Communicate regularly and professionally with families regarding student progress. • Contribute positively to ILHs collaborative staff culture.

Qualifications

• Required • Bachelors degree in Education or related field. • Valid Indiana teaching license or ability to obtain one. • Demonstrated knowledge of middle school mathematics content. • Strong classroom management and organizational skills. • Commitment to equity and closing achievement gaps.

• Preferred • Experience teaching middle school math. • Experience in a charter school setting. • Familiarity with data-driven instruction and MTSS frameworks. • Experience integrating technology and math tools into instruction.
